Meet Bambi, Nikki and Beggar at the County Animal Shelter

The Bergen County Animal Shelter located in Teterboro always has great animals in their care available for adoption seven days a week.

The featured pets this week include: Bambi (ID#88136)  a medium size, female pit bull terrier who came in as a stray and is such a delight, it's believed she would be a great companion for first time dog owners. Social and outgoing, this 2-3 year old is full of life and is ready to explore the world with you. Bambi wants all your attention and love so she should be the only pet in her new home.

Also meet Nikki (ID#89819), a 3 to 4-year-old Akita who is one social butterfly who knows how to keep a party entertained. Nikki has a lot of energy and will require plenty of physical and mental stimulation.Because she seems to very much enjoy meeting new people and explore different places, Nikki will need an active household who can guarantee she will blossom and learn from life experiences.

Cat lovers should met Beggar (ID#89704). He is 8 years old.  His owners told the shelter he is OK with both other cats and dogs.
